10. A triangle has sides with lengths 3,5, 7. Is this an acute, obtuse, or right
triangle?

Answer:

OBTUSE

Explanation:

You would first have to figure this put via Pythagorean theroem. Basically do this (attachment)***C IS THE LARGEST NUMBER*** and know that c^2 < a^2 + b^2 (less than) = ACUTE, c^2 > a^2 + b^2 (greater than) = OBTUSE, and c^2 = a^2 + b^2 is RIGHT.
